Alecto well prepared for the future
Alecto, a producer of Valve-Actuators has a good reputation concerning
product-quality and delivery performance. To ensure this strength
remains in the growing market the production hall needed expansion.
Plans were made to extend the current hall with approx. 600m2. The
historically grown manufacturing process needed reconfiguration
in order to make an optimal flow possible.
Ergo-Design has provided Systematic Factory Planning in order to
create an optimal lay-out and flow control for the future. Warehouse,
component production, assembly and paintshop were resized and relocated
based on product-process analysis, logistics, ergonomic criteria
and growth plans. This was done down to the detailed level of workstations
so the relocation plan was an easy next step. Based on the new layout
a transport distances could be reduced substantially, but even more
important was the creation of the right conditions for improved
process control. Work in process was clearly visible and controlled
by new principles. The results, measured after a year of operation
were a clear flow process, less internal buffering and a throughput
increase of 25% with the same resources.
